New offer - be the first one to apply!

May 12, 2026

Software Security Backend Engineer (Node.js and/or Python)

Senior • Hybrid

33,500 - 42,000 PLN/hr

Krakow, Poland

📍 Location: Kraków (hybrid: 2 days in the office per week)
📄 B2B: 200 - 250 PLN / h
🏦 Industry: Banking

We are currently looking for a Senior Software Security Engineer (Node.js and/or Python) to join a strategic global banking initiative focused on building modern, secure and scalable backend platforms within the cybersecurity domain. The role combines hands-on software engineering, cloud-native architecture and security engineering, with strong ownership of production-grade services and engineering excellence.

You will work within international cross-functional teams responsible for developing next-generation security products and services, contributing to the migration from vendor-based platforms toward open-source and cloud-native solutions deployed at enterprise scale.

 

Key responsibilities:

  • Design, develop and maintain secure, scalable backend services using Python, Node.js and cloud-native technologies.
  • Build and optimize distributed systems running on Google Cloud Platform and Kubernetes environments.
  • Develop high-quality production code with strong focus on reliability, observability and automation.
  • Own the lifecycle of backend services on GCP, ensuring resilience, performance and cost efficiency.
  • Design and implement OAuth2/OpenID Connect authentication and authorization solutions.
  • Contribute to event-driven architectures and highly concurrent backend systems.
  • Collaborate closely with engineering and platform teams to deliver secure and scalable solutions.
  • Mentor engineers and actively contribute to engineering best practices and technical excellence.
  • Drive automation initiatives to improve developer productivity and operational efficiency.
  • Stay up to date with modern backend and cloud technologies, sharing knowledge across teams.

Requirements:

  • Strong hands-on experience with Python (Django) and/or Node.js (Typescript/NestJS).
  • Experience building production-grade backend services and distributed systems.
  • Hands-on experience with GCP services.
  • Strong understanding of Infrastructure as Code and Terraform.
  • Experience designing scalable, secure and observable cloud-native architectures.
  • Solid knowledge of Kubernetes and containerized environments.
  • Understanding of Zero Trust and modern security engineering practices.
  • Experience with PostgreSQL performance optimization and event-driven architectures.
  • Strong engineering mindset with focus on automation, quality and operational excellence.
  • Ability to work effectively in cross-functional and international engineering teams.

Nice to have:

  • Experience with Go or Rust.
  • Contributions to open-source projects, technical blogging or public GitHub portfolio.
  • Broad full-stack understanding with backend specialization.
  • Passion for solving complex engineering and security challenges at scale.

What we offer:

  • Opportunity to work on strategic, global cybersecurity and cloud engineering initiatives.
  • Collaboration with highly experienced international engineering teams.
  • Long-term cooperation within a stable enterprise-scale environment.
  • Private healthcare package (LuxMed).
  • Multisport card.

Why apply for an Antal job offer?

When your application is successful, you will be supported by a dedicated Consultant who will stay in regular contact with you (via email or phone), help you prepare for interviews with your future employer, and ensure a smooth and professional recruitment process.

About Antal

Antal is a leading recruitment and HR advisory company, present in Poland since 1996 and later expanded to the Czech Republic and Hungary. Across the CEE region, we employ around 150 professionals who deliver a full range of services – from specialist and executive recruitment, employee outsourcing and HR consulting, to employer branding and market research.

Our division-based structure combines deep industry expertise with functional specialisation, enabling us to provide tailored solutions for companies in every sector. We act as a trusted partner for both employers and candidates, sharing our knowledge and guiding them through every stage of the talent journey. We connect exceptional people with the right opportunities and help organisations build successful teams.

Discover our latest job openings: https://en.antal.pl/candidates
Follow us on LinkedIn: https://www.linkedin.com/company/antalpoland